Subject: Cut-over done — Larkspool config hot-reload

Hi all,

The cut-over to hot-reloading finished last night without a restart, which was the whole point. Larkspool now watches its config tree and applies changes within about five seconds. A couple of stale watchers needed a kick, but nothing broke. If you're maintaining this later, the main thing to know is what we actually shipped live. The active values after cut-over are below.

config for bahop-baduf:
[kasion]
team = lamath
access_code = ac_d807e5
host = kasion.paliqcloud.corp
port = 4000
owner = julix.tamvan
peer = frair.qorvelsoft.local

Ticket: SketchLoom undo/redo service auth failing

Hey sec review folks — the history service behind SketchLoom's diagram editor (the thing that stores undo/redo snapshots) started rejecting calls Tuesday. Root cause: the service credential expired and nobody got the renewal ping. Undo works locally but redo across sessions is dead. Marta rotated the credential this morning and confirmed the history stack replays cleanly. Flagging here for audit trail purposes. The replacement key for the snapshot service is below.

API key for kageg-yawip: vxb15-hPYGepB2Ktrw1iB

Handover from Pell to Marsten: the pool-car key cabinet at Grayfen Works has moved to the loading corridor, beside the first-aid point. Contractors collecting a vehicle must sign the green log and check fuel level on return. Two fobs for the estate van are missing tags — I've flagged it. The cabinet keypad takes the code below.

turnstile pass: bdg-YEOZLM-79341408

Minutes — Management Meeting, Tier Launch

Attendees: full commercial team plus Rafa from product. Main item: the new Orbita Plus subscription tier. Pricing lands at a 40% premium over standard, bundling priority support and the analytics add-on. Rafa confirmed billing is ready; marketing assets ship Friday. Action items: sales leads to identify ten upgrade candidates each by Tuesday, and Lena to draft the objection-handling sheet. Launch date still soft pending legal review of the terms. The confidential planning note is attached below.

board note of hahap-bajof: Julathek Group is in early talks to buy Istionox Freight for about $29.4 million. The Norys launch date is August 16, and nothing goes to the press before then.